Default Going to Resort - Are Jacuzzi or Sauna Okay?

My husband and I want to spend a long weekend at a very nice resort to celebrate our anniversary next month. I am now 16 weeks pregnant and want to really pamper myself on this trip as it is probably the last one for quite a while. Now I am wondering whether it is okay to use the Jacuzzi and sauna while pregnant?

I don’t know if all of the experts agree on this one. But my understanding is that Jacuzzis and saunas aren’t a good idea for pregnant ladies. The theory is that these will raise your body temperature and affect circulation in a way that could be damaging to your baby. They can also make you dizzy if they’re too hot and a fall while pregnant wouldn’t be good either.

I think you should really ask your doctor what he or she thinks though.
